How they compare

Kenya currently reports 0.0511 Mt CO2e against 0.0509 Mt CO2e in United Arab Emirates, a difference of 0.0002 Mt CO2e.

The two have swapped places 2 times across 55 shared years of data; in 1970 it was Kenya ahead.

Kenya ranks 43rd and United Arab Emirates ranks 44th of 193 countries.

Across the 6 decades both report, Kenya averaged higher in 1 and United Arab Emirates in 5.

Head to head by decade

Decade Kenya United Arab Emirates Difference Ahead
1970s 0.0038 Mt CO2e 0.002 Mt CO2e 0.0017 Mt CO2e Kenya
1980s 0.0055 Mt CO2e 0.0104 Mt CO2e 0.0049 Mt CO2e United Arab Emirates
1990s 0.007 Mt CO2e 0.0206 Mt CO2e 0.0136 Mt CO2e United Arab Emirates
2000s 0.0085 Mt CO2e 0.0238 Mt CO2e 0.0153 Mt CO2e United Arab Emirates
2010s 0.0126 Mt CO2e 0.0529 Mt CO2e 0.0403 Mt CO2e United Arab Emirates
2020s 0.0361 Mt CO2e 0.0525 Mt CO2e 0.0165 Mt CO2e United Arab Emirates

Averages of every year both report within each decade.

A measure of annual emissions of methane (CH4), one of the six Kyoto greenhouse gases (GHG), from industrial combustion (subsector of the energy sector) including IPCC 2006 code 1.A.2 Manufacturing Industries and Construction. The measure is standardized to carbon dioxide equivalent values using the Global Warming Potential (GWP) factors of IPCC's 5th Assessment Report (AR5).
